Hardware RAID support with 2.6 kernel for new DL320 G3's or old Dl320 G2's IDE?
We have some DL320 G2's with the LSI logic megaraid ide 100 controller. Apparently the driver has been deprecated for kernel 2.6. Has anyone gotten RHEL 4.0 or Fedora to use hardware RAID with this hardware?
Apart from the SCSI RAID controllers, are any of the RAID controllers (SATA or IDE) on the DL320 G3 supported by RHEL 4.0 or Fedora core 3?

Re: Hardware RAID support with 2.6 kernel for new DL320 G3's or old Dl320 G2's IDE?
I have noticed a lot of good raid controllers never got set drivers to work in FC3 and ES4.
It is most annoying. I had rocket raid cards that worked in FC2 and will not boot a FC3 kernel. Red hat is mum on thsi. The card works just fine.
Software raid may work as a substitude.
